Teaching and Learning the Practice of Nursing 5th edition<br />
ISBN: 9780796228505<br />
Author: JM Mellish, JC<br />
Bruce & HC Klopper<br />
Copyright: 2011<br />
Extent: 448 pp<br />
Format: Soft cover<br />
Description<br />
From wide definitions of nursing to<br />
various contemporary teaching<br />
and learning strategies, this fifth edition<br />
of Teaching and Learning the Practice<br />
of Nursing meets the great need for<br />
high quality nursing education in<br />
Southern Africa and remains the<br />
trusted authority on nursing education.<br />
Reflecting the latest information in<br />
nursing education, this updated edition<br />
focuses on:<br />
• The history of nursing education in<br />
South Africa<br />
• New legislation and regulations<br />
• Diversity issues in learning<br />
• Useful resources<br />
• Contextually relevant southern<br />
African information<br />
• Scholarship in nursing education.<br />
Finally, the authors address the<br />
importance of mentoring and<br />
coaching as a way of transferring<br />
knowledge to the next generation<br />
of nurses.<br />

Creating Stimulating Learning Opportunities<br />
ISBN: 9781775783152<br />
Author: Y Botma , P Brysiewicz,<br />
J Chipps, S Mthembu, M Phillips<br />
Copyright: 2012<br />
Extent: 240 pp<br />
Format: Soft cover<br />
FORTHCOMING<br />
Description<br />
This practical and innovative resource<br />
has been designed to provide nurse<br />
educators with a strong foundation to<br />
implement enhanced learning strategies<br />
that will create stimulating and effective<br />
learning opportunities. Making<br />
learning experiences fun and<br />
interesting, for their technology-savvy<br />
learners.<br />
The book takes a closer look at the<br />
learning process, learning styles and the<br />
learning environment. It takes into<br />
account the competencies of educators<br />
and supports them in the various roles<br />
they play in accompanying their<br />
learners.<br />
